Frequently Asked Questions

What’s the difference between bare root and root ball plants?

Bare root plants are supplied without soil, ideal for dormant-season planting and quick root establishment. Root ball plants come with soil around their roots, offering greater stability and often used for larger evergreens and instant impact hedging.

Which bare root hedging plants grow fastest for privacy?

Fast-growing options for UK privacy hedging include cherry laurel, common laurel, and green beech. These varieties establish quickly, providing effective year-round or seasonal screening when planted as bare root stock.

How should I choose between evergreen and deciduous bare root plants?

Choose evergreen bare root plants if you want year-round coverage and privacy. Deciduous species, like beech or hornbeam, are ideal if you’re seeking seasonal interest or a traditional hedge that changes through the year.

Are root ball or bare root plants better for autumn planting?

Both are suitable for autumn planting, but root ball plants (especially evergreens) handle earlier planting and transplant shock better. Bare root plants are usually best from late autumn through winter, when plants are fully dormant.

What should I consider when comparing prices and sizes of bare root hedge plants?

Compare plant height, species characteristics, and grade. Taller or more mature plants cost more upfront but deliver instant impact. Bulk packs and smaller plants offer best value for large projects and establish well with proper care.

Do root ball or bare root plants need much watering after planting?

Yes, all newly planted root ball and bare root stock should be watered well during the first growing season, especially in dry spells, to ensure strong establishment.
